| Adding some French polish to a very British affair, Restaurant Sauterelle sits poised on the south mezzanine of the venerable Royal Exchange building. Upmarket shoppers and City bankers recline in its blue club chairs to partake of a deceptively simple menu of bourgeois French cooking. Dishes include lobster bisque and braised rabbit with tarragon, with a complementary list of Gallic wines and champagnes. |
